#!/usr/koeki/bin/ruby
# -*- coding: utf-8 -*-
require 'csv'
score = CSV.read(ARGV[0], headers:true)
lower = ARGV[1].to_f # 指定されないとARGV[1]は nil になる
upper = ARGV[2].to_f # 指定されないとARGV[2]は nil になる
score.each do |record|
height = record["AnTuTu_score"].to_f
if ARGV[2]
if lower <= height && height <= upper
printf("%sのAnTuTu_scoreは%dです.\n", record["測定機種"], height)
end
else
if lower <= height
printf("%sのAnTuTu_scoreは%dです.\n", record["測定機種"], height)
end
end
end